This is the perfect option for someone who wants more options while in Vegas. Its perfect for us because we want to have more time for shopping in Premium Outlet and also watch the AGT superstars.
Things to note:
1. When arrived in Vega..s, the tour will bring us to Asian "quarter" for lunch and buy some groceries. This is good for us as Asians who want to eat Asian food
2. We stay at Excalibur hotel, perfect place. The tour guide will arrange the keys for you, so we dont need to queue. Important thing to note: bring your own toiletries because hotel only provide soap/shampoo.
3. You can opt for self check out as we need to catch up early flight to another destination.Read full review
